How they compare

Czechia currently reports 25,511 t against 16,626 t in Argentina, a difference of 8,885 t.

That makes Czechia's figure about 1.5 times Argentina's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 16 shared years of data; in 2002 it was Argentina ahead.

Argentina ranks 29th and Czechia ranks 28th of 103 countries.

Argentina has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Argentina Czechia Difference Ahead
2000s 58,960 t 15,592 t 43,369 t Argentina
2010s 28,333 t 15,358 t 12,975 t Argentina

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The Fertilizers by Product dataset contains information on the Production, Trade and Agriculture Use of inorganic (chemical or mineral) fertilizers products. The fertilizer statistics data are for a set of 23 product categories. Both straight and compound fertilizers are included.
